How can you store pork tenderloin cooked in a sealed container?
This is how to store cooked pork.
Restricted pork roast should be placed in an airtight container. Place the container in the fridge immediately. The refrigerated roast pork can be used within three to four business days. Do not allow any leftover roast pork to cool on the countertop.
Can you also freeze cooked pork tenderloins? If necessary, place the tenderloin of pork in a container. The use of shallow containers will speed up cooling and stop the growth bacteria. The pork can be frozen for two to three months.

How can you heat cooked pork tenderloin?
How To Reheat Pork Tenderloin
- Preheat the oven to 325 degrees Fahrenheit
- Place the pork tenderloin onto a sheet pan.
- Place a thermometer in the thickest portion of the pork to check the temperature.
- When the pork reaches the desired temperature, take it out of the oven.
